RE: Anyone else experience this issue this morning? - n3xus - 08-21-2011 03:48 PM

it's because the patcher loads the front page of the server. and that page loaded the js file. avast's FP'd (false positive) on it thinking it was malicious most likely because it is using a pretty simple/rudimentary obfuscation technique. all it does is redirect the user to the http://[current domain]/forward302.aspx page. nothing bad about the js file itself.
